Default Rear calipers revisited

My friend Ben has been teasing me with these brand new Girling G36 calipers that he is tossing on the rear of his Mk1 GTI. Im highly jealous because he got them (with carriers) for 140 for the pair.
My question is what calipers does the 4kq use in the rear? G54's in the front, correct? What is in the rear? I of course have ETKA but dont know exactly what car the calipers are for that Ben has, hes just making them work by using some stub axles.

Default 54's up front.. pretty sure its 36's out back..

i believe that its the same as a 16v rocco.. so thats probably how he's putting them on the mk1 GTi.. rocco II's were still based on the A1 chassis, so it's all the same.

Default I think lots of calipers will 'fit', but..

I think lots of calipers will physically 'fit', but they may have subtle differances.

A big thing to look for is the direction the parking brake cables go from the caliper.

FWD VAG calipers often head froutwards, whereas the 4kq rear calipers need the parking brake cables heading towards the center of the car..
